    Should you buy KTM 250 Adventure or Suzuki V-Strom SX[2022-2024] Find out which bike is best for you - compare the two models on the basis of their price, mileage, features, colours and other specs. KTM 250 Adventure price in is Rs 2,52,522 (ex-showroom price) whereas the Suzuki V-Strom SX[2022-2024] price in is Rs 2,11,600 (ex-showroom). The engine in the 250 Adventure makes 31 PS and 25 Nm . On the other hand, the power and torque of V-Strom SX[2022-2024] stand at 26.5 PS and 22.2 Nm respectively. KTM offers the 250 Adventure in 2 colours whereas the Suzuki V-Strom SX[2022-2024] comes in 3 colours. Out of 65 user reviews, V-Strom SX[2022-2024] scores 4.3 whereas the KTM 250 Adventure tallies 4.7 out of 5 based on 17 user reviews..The KTM 250 Adventure Mileage is around 38.12 kmpl, while the Suzuki V-Strom SX[2022-2024] Mileage is around 32 kmpl.

      A humble review of the 2025 KTM 250 Adventure.
      I test rode the bike and just fell in love with it and that's why I decided to just buy without any hesitation. People underestimate this bike a lot as people know that its older sibling is a better purchase but that's only when you have ample amount of money to spend. The ride has been great so far. Mileage isnt a problem. In city you can expect around 25-28kmpl and on highways you can easily expect around 30-32kmpl. Comfort is a small problem. The seat is very stiff, feels like you're sitting on a wooden plank but you can always opt for an aftermarket seat according to your comfort and specifications. The power is great. Even though it is a bit heavier than its cousin - the Duke 250, the way this bike puts down the power is amazing. The stability on higher speeds is amazing too. Being a 250cc engine, people might think its slow or less torque-y but then it easily cruises at 100-120kmph on highways. If you're looking for an adventure bike under 300cc then this a very great option. Yes you have the Xpulse 210 and the VStrom 250 but then both of those bikes are nothing compared to this machine. The Xpulse 210, we all know, has so many problems post purchase and the service Hero provides is just very bad. The V Strom 250 is just a Gixxer so with different styling so I am not really going to add anything on that. People who are 5ft and above can easily ride the 250 Adventure as it offers great stability. Well yes you should always buy something that fits you and you should always test ride as many products as you can. Never hesitate to take a decision and never regret buying a bike you love as there always going to be something better around the corner.

      Story of my KTM 250 ADV my Sapphire
      Wanted to pursue touring and I needed a motorcycle with good mileage, spare parts availability around the country. Decent suspension, reliable engine. Also wanted to learn some off-roading going on trails. The bike feeds slow in the initial until you push up to 6000 RPM, had been to Ladakh did well over 18,000 feet. There was some power lack, but it got the job done. the fuel efficiency on highways is around 40 Highly recommended Bike under this budget parts availability is easy. Service is easy. Mileage is great. It will take you to places. Under this price range, it will offer you the best possible in this class technology and power.
